About Charles Schwab

Charles Schwab is a financial services company that provides a full range of securities, brokerage, banking, money management, financial advisory, investor, and retirement plan services. It operates in four main divisions; investing, wealth management, banking, and trading. Charles Schwab provides a full-service brokerage platform that serves individual investors who invest on their own or through a workplace-sponsored retirement or equity plan, as well as banking through Schwab Bank. The firm was founded in 1973 and is headquartered in San Francisco, California.
